Bottom line

The verdict

Runway is the clear winner: 7.8/10 (B-tier) versus 6.3/10 (C-tier). Tabnine isn't a bad tool, but on every category that drives the overall score, Runway comes out ahead. The tier gap is repeatable -- not methodology noise -- and the day-to-day experience reflects it.

Pricing-wise, both tools have a free tier (Runway starts $0, Tabnine starts $0), so you can test either without committing. Compare what each free tier actually unlocks -- usage caps, model access, and feature gates differ a lot more than the headline price suggests, especially as both vendors have tightened limits in 2026.

By use case: pick Runway when video creators, filmmakers, and agencies who need top ai video quality with the full creative suite (inpainting, motion brush, video-to-video). Pick Tabnine when enterprise teams in regulated industries (healthcare, finance) who need ai code completion that stays on-premise. The two tools aren't fighting for the same person -- they're aiming at adjacent jobs that occasionally overlap. If you're squarely in Runway's lane, the tier-list ranking and the use-case fit point the same direction; if you're in Tabnine's lane, the score gap matters less than the fit.

Bottom line: Runway is the better tool for most people right now. Pick Tabnine only when enterprise teams in regulated industries (healthcare, finance) who need ai code completion that stays on-premise -- that's its lane, and inside that lane it still earns its place.
